Vancouver Mayor Ken Sim announces a move to end elected park board
Description
December 6, 2023
Vancouver Mayor Ken Sim announced Wednesday morning that he will be bringing a motion forward next week to begin the process of removing the city's elected park board. Sim says the system is "broken" and will lead to millions of dollars in savings for the city.
